  • What the FinTech? | S.6 Episode 12 | Balancing rapid innovation with sustainable technology practices
    In the latest episode of the What the FinTech? podcast, we’re joined by Suavek Zajac, chief technology officer at Tandem Bank, who discusses how the bank implements technology to support customers in adopting more environmentally sustainable lifestyles. Suavek joins FinTech Futures reporter Cameron Emanuel-Burns to explore how Tandem balances delivering personalised, immediate services while maintaining its environmental commitments, along with covering the bank's recent work involving AI and large language models. The episode also uncovers Suavek's perspective on emerging technologies that could transform sustainable banking practices, as well as his accomplishments as CTO, including the development of the Green Hub and Connect platform.   • What the FinTech? | S.6 Episode 11 | Risk management trends and Banking Tech Awards submission tips
    In the latest episode of the What the FinTech? podcast, we’re joined by Adam Ennamli, chief risk officer at General Bank of Canada (GBC), to discuss emerging risk management trends. Adam and FinTech Futures reporter Cameron Emanuel-Burns also explore Adam's experience as a Banking Tech Awards judge. Adam offers practical guidance for organisations considering entering this year's awards and explains his approach to evaluating submissions. The conversation extends to Adam's professional background, particularly his tenure at GBC. Adam reveals the primary risks confronting Canadian financial institutions today and highlights key lessons the banking sector should extract from recent global financial disruptions.   • What the FinTech? | S.6 Episode 10 | A brief history of Tyme Group with founder and CEO Coen Jonker
    In this episode of the What the FinTech? podcast, host and FinTech Futures editor Paul Hindle is joined by Coen Jonker, founder and CEO of Tyme Group, to discuss how Tyme has looked to approach its growth strategy amid the evolving digital banking landscape globally, and what’s next for both TymeBank in South Africa and GoTyme Bank in Southeast Asia. The conversation explores how the group is utilising advancements in technologies such as GenAI and new fintech innovations to enhance its product suite and meet shifting customer demands, the latest digital banking trends and how new emerging technologies could further transform the banking industry, and Coen’s top tips for growing a digital bank in the current macroeconomic climate.   • What the FinTech? | S.6 Episode 9 | How digital assets can enable global payments interoperability
    In this episode of the What the FinTech? podcast, we’re joined by Nick Kerigan, Managing Director and Head of Innovation at Swift, to discuss the topic of digital assets and how the evolution of the payments landscape driven by innovations such as tokenisation and stablecoins could help enable global payments interoperability. Nick and FinTech Futures editor Paul Hindle explore the latest developments around the use of digital assets in the payments space, the biggest challenges facing the industry as we move towards a more tokenised future, and how Swift is helping to solve the interoperability challenge, with a deeper dive into the company’s live digital asset trials launched this year.   • What the FinTech? | S.6 Episode 8 | How fintech innovation can empower financial wellness
    In this episode of the What the FinTech? podcast, we’re joined by Kristen Castell, Managing Director of the Centre for Accelerating Financial Equity (CAFE), to discuss the topic of financial health and wellness and what the financial services industry can be doing more of to support customers amid ongoing economic uncertainty and the tough macroeconomic climate globally. Kristen and FinTech Futures editor Paul Hindle explore how new technologies and fintech innovations are helping companies to boost their financial wellness initiatives, as well as the work CAFE is doing in the space, including a deep dive into the organisation’s fintech accelerator programme, which helps support financial wellness-focused fintech start-ups with their growth. About FinTech Futures

FinTech Futures was founded as Banking Technology Magazine in the 1980s. Today you can find worldwide fintech news, intelligence & analysis at https://fintechfutures.com.
